Package: libt3config-dev
Source: libt3config
Version: 1.0.0-2
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 53
Depends: libt3config0 (= 1.0.0-2)
Filename: amd64/libt3config-dev_1.0.0-2_amd64.deb
Size: 10488
MD5sum: bb542a7fee9d49be6b5c2050e06101a4
SHA1: 942a0cd277b0e64bc9906de21718e7106ed0fc70
SHA256: 90a199f674bc0e2655d478b6df07ba3abd6946a49cc1a21e597b1c18d3ff8160
Section: libdevel
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3config.html
Description: Development files for libt3config
 The libt3config library provides functions for reading and writing simple
 structured configuration files. It provides a simple structured syntax and
 typed data, a simple API for reading and manipulating configurations, and
 schema definitions allowing the verification of the structure of loaded
 configuration data.
 .
 This package contains the header files to compile programs against
 libt3config.

Package: libt3config0
Source: libt3config
Version: 1.0.0-2
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 82
Depends: libc6 (>= 2.14)
Filename: amd64/libt3config0_1.0.0-2_amd64.deb
Size: 26752
MD5sum: 44a77ea3b03a50b03b15434a1c94dfc7
SHA1: b83ee0db483964b68a3be0f49aa67cd6e5b32588
SHA256: 82bac7253333f35e2797446b89b973a0c01593418a87206829a6a5c6d75f3d31
Section: libs
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3config.html
Description: Library for reading and writing configuration files
 The libt3config library provides functions for reading and writing simple
 structured configuration files. It provides a simple structured syntax and
 typed data, a simple API for reading and manipulating configurations, and
 schema definitions allowing the verification of the structure of loaded
 configuration data.

Package: libt3highlight-dev
Source: libt3highlight
Version: 0.5.0-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 43
Depends: libt3highlight2 (= 0.5.0-1), libt3config-dev (>= 0.2.5), libpcre2-dev
Filename: amd64/libt3highlight-dev_0.5.0-1_amd64.deb
Size: 10264
MD5sum: f3ac6a6e1d3a0d1761ab02401958ad60
SHA1: 81e7976adc075dfcdf224b3cb647feda50e97d4d
SHA256: 669e1ca5dbf96aa8ff662d18982183e72304e5438503d99a126ea87027006875
Section: libdevel
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3highlight.html
Description: Development files for libt3highlight
 The libt3highlight library provides functions for syntax-highlighting different
 types of text files. Its main design goal is an easily restartable syntax
 highlighting, suitable for use in interactive text editors.
 .
 To make the syntax highlighting restartable, libt3highlight uses a single
 integer start-of-line state. However, it does provide several advanced
 features, such as dynamic end-of-state patterns, which make it possible to
 highlight complex languages like Perl and Bash with high fidelity.
 .
 This package contains the header files to compile programs against
 libt3highlight.

Package: libt3highlight2
Source: libt3highlight
Version: 0.5.0-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 193
Depends: libc6 (>= 2.14), libpcre2-8-0 (>= 10.22), libt3config0
Filename: amd64/libt3highlight2_0.5.0-1_amd64.deb
Size: 40476
MD5sum: d9f3d34e7cd00defefeaf8e6a2a4c5c8
SHA1: abc07a618a0f73f117544cd80d82f7571e45d107
SHA256: ffe7895f1ec366cf96414b7c7e3d64f1600871b681f03352cad09cc1a4ce97a0
Section: libs
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3highlight.html
Description: Syntax highlighting library
 The libt3highlight library provides functions for syntax-highlighting different
 types of text files. Its main design goal is an easily restartable syntax
 highlighting, suitable for use in interactive text editors.
 .
 To make the syntax highlighting restartable, libt3highlight uses a single
 integer start-of-line state. However, it does provide several advanced
 features, such as dynamic end-of-state patterns, which make it possible to
 highlight complex languages like Perl and Bash with high fidelity.

Package: libt3key-bin
Source: libt3key
Version: 0.2.11-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 83
Depends: libt3key1 (= 0.2.11-1), libc6 (>= 2.14), libt3config0, libtinfo6 (>= 6), libxcb1
Filename: amd64/libt3key-bin_0.2.11-1_amd64.deb
Size: 23404
MD5sum: 3bc05264f8862b4d73a2f15924949643
SHA1: 22269197b6ad5947a66b091b0b8ea63702fa538d
SHA256: 7cadd9b5cc4195012651656b332441e6c49867d5bce9abb929f57fd165aba395
Section: utils
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3key.html
Description: Utilities for working with libt3key terminal descriptions
 The libt3key library provides functions for retrieving the character sequences
 used by terminals to represent keys pressed by the user. Although the terminfo
 database provides part of this information, it lacks information for the
 sequences returned by modern terminals/terminal emulators for many combinations
 of modifiers with other keys. For example, many terminal emulators provide
 separate character sequences for Control combined with the cursor keys,
 which is not stored in the terminfo database.
 .
 This package contains the t3learnkeys and t3keyc programs.

Package: libt3key-dev
Source: libt3key
Version: 0.2.11-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 33
Depends: libt3key1 (= 0.2.11-1), libt3config-dev (>= 0.2.5)
Filename: amd64/libt3key-dev_0.2.11-1_amd64.deb
Size: 10376
MD5sum: 94ed89147bcdd633b1a8fd6efac263a5
SHA1: 3e4bc15a8305303fe136ef1e5ad3b6cb3319bf79
SHA256: 5554e1bf2b610d2f0672e658af7de8f6d98e532d0e692b4ebd0e1d460ac13372
Section: libdevel
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3key.html
Description: Development files for libt3key
 The libt3key library provides functions for retrieving the character sequences
 used by terminals to represent keys pressed by the user. Although the terminfo
 database provides part of this information, it lacks information for the
 sequences returned by modern terminals/terminal emulators for many combinations
 of modifiers with other keys. For example, many terminal emulators provide
 separate character sequences for Control combined with the cursor keys,
 which is not stored in the terminfo database.
 .
 This package contains the header files to compile programs against
 libt3key.

Package: libt3key1
Source: libt3key
Version: 0.2.11-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 147
Depends: libc6 (>= 2.4), libt3config0, libtinfo6 (>= 6)
Filename: amd64/libt3key1_0.2.11-1_amd64.deb
Size: 18340
MD5sum: bb7847bdb40fe0990cd8a2c05c8bdf93
SHA1: d98c49cee6eadb64c8f82a7937356addd0fbfa18
SHA256: e0c120ce2bda41c031bbaf9643f107ab648e4f5a626486cbfd37549cdd120ef7
Section: libs
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3key.html
Description: Terminal key sequence database library
 The libt3key library provides functions for retrieving the character sequences
 used by terminals to represent keys pressed by the user. Although the terminfo
 database provides part of this information, it lacks information for the
 sequences returned by modern terminals/terminal emulators for many combinations
 of modifiers with other keys. For example, many terminal emulators provide
 separate character sequences for Control combined with the cursor keys,
 which is not stored in the terminfo database.

Package: libt3widget-dev
Source: libt3widget
Version: 1.2.2-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 295
Depends: libt3widget2 (= 1.2.2-1), libtranscript-dev (>= 0.2.2), libunistring-dev, libt3key-dev (>= 0.2.0), libt3window-dev (>= 0.4.0), libpcre2-dev
Filename: amd64/libt3widget-dev_1.2.2-1_amd64.deb
Size: 48544
MD5sum: d6823da9cd5c739027ea7021e210e746
SHA1: 5f30351c6cc8eb288ab28f32e48e62b8e963b6a7
SHA256: 98f416f6bf2af72838fc631f516c0e0204e5f3894da954b15d53e0eab76535e0
Section: libdevel
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3widget.html
Description: Development files for libt3widget
 The libt3widget library provides a C++ dialog toolkit. It provides objects for
 dialogs and widgets like buttons, text fields, check boxes etc., to facilitate
 easy construction of dialog based programs for Un*x terminals.
 .
 This package contains the header files to compile programs against
 libt3widget.

Package: libt3widget2
Source: libt3widget
Version: 1.2.2-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 1042
Depends: libc6 (>= 2.33), libgcc-s1 (>= 3.3.1), libgpm2 (>= 1.20.7), libpcre2-8-0 (>= 10.22), libstdc++6 (>= 6), libt3key1, libt3window0, libtranscript1, libunistring2 (>= 0.9.7)
Suggests: libxcb1
Filename: amd64/libt3widget2_1.2.2-1_amd64.deb
Size: 273832
MD5sum: fbd4380eb1eaab5d4d72d3f7fb65ffb6
SHA1: ce23d77bbe4dab4fd6fecf2b87c202be96f0940a
SHA256: a8da17558fa277a3779b172d638ed272ec9fb0fa8e26352fea6b75be8bd9be05
Section: libs
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3widget.html
Description: C++ terminal dialog toolkit
 The libt3widget library provides a C++ dialog toolkit. It provides objects for
 dialogs and widgets like buttons, text fields, check boxes etc., to facilitate
 easy construction of dialog based programs for Un*x terminals.

Package: libt3window-dev
Source: libt3window
Version: 0.4.1-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 48
Depends: libt3window0 (= 0.4.1-1), libtranscript-dev (>= 0.2.2), libunistring-dev, libncurses-dev
Filename: amd64/libt3window-dev_0.4.1-1_amd64.deb
Size: 10700
MD5sum: 0476488302b5454e75ca1881f6a582f2
SHA1: db1a342123713c195e3b42e765dae49e9103a94a
SHA256: 5364d07ea60f406e9c5e13e7ebcb438627201ad6b01677bdda627ea4a5ae6b7a
Section: libdevel
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3window.html
Description: Development files for libt3window
 The libt3window library provides functions for manipulating the terminal and
 for creating (possibly overlapping) windows on a terminal. libt3window can be
 used instead of (n)curses for drawing on the terminal.
 .
 This package contains the header files to compile programs against
 libt3window.

Package: libt3window0
Source: libt3window
Version: 0.4.1-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 101
Depends: libc6 (>= 2.15), libtinfo6 (>= 6), libtranscript1, libunistring2 (>= 0.9.7)
Filename: amd64/libt3window0_0.4.1-1_amd64.deb
Size: 35020
MD5sum: 61c9b26deb42b90c1277b23f3d251e8e
SHA1: 567c89abb3dc45bf479c6d6539125aef92a377d7
SHA256: 05771f6a6d3f235ebb680e4eb63e80edad4870225a96f3b810641fd2d2b060e0
Section: libs
Priority: optional
Homepage: https://os.ghalkes.nl/t3/libt3window.html
Description: Library for creating window-based terminal programs
 The libt3window library provides functions for manipulating the terminal and
 for creating (possibly overlapping) windows on a terminal. libt3window can be
 used instead of (n)curses for drawing on the terminal.

Package: libtranscript-dev
Source: libtranscript
Version: 0.3.4-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 62
Depends: libtranscript1 (= 0.3.4-1), libc6 (>= 2.33)
Filename: amd64/libtranscript-dev_0.3.4-1_amd64.deb
Size: 13312
MD5sum: cc2d81106d3bebe0f48b9979c4021349
SHA1: 5be036b0ac0d86c3e93de2ba3e295f5f70cbfe72
SHA256: 5515ea65b058582c07a913127d484de66dec1f5379ce2114345728a49f254c76
Section: libdevel
Priority: optional
Homepage: https://os.ghalkes.nl/libtranscript.html
Description: Development files for libtranscript
 libtranscript is a character-set conversion library, much like the iconv set of
 functions. The library allows great control over the conversions. It was
 designed for use in programs which use Unicode internally, using UTF-8, UTF-16
 or UTF-32/UCS-4.
 .
 This package contains the header files to compile programs against
 libtranscript, and to develop converters for use in libtranscript. It also
 contains the ucm2ltc program to create compilable converters from .ucm files.

Package: libtranscript1
Source: libtranscript
Version: 0.3.4-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 3703
Depends: libc6 (>= 2.14)
Filename: amd64/libtranscript1_0.3.4-1_amd64.deb
Size: 863720
MD5sum: 856cdb47c771b38d75d2357e63071f33
SHA1: e5f1a92fb8d0f7273a540d9a0308f65c3a0e71e7
SHA256: 43c9ecc0d4ffb6cb90509d426705d8647d343c0b421fa578c0284f60634a2eef
Section: libs
Priority: optional
Homepage: https://os.ghalkes.nl/libtranscript.html
Description: Character set conversion library
 libtranscript is a character-set conversion library, much like the iconv set of
 functions. The library allows great control over the conversions. It was
 designed for use in programs which use Unicode internally, using UTF-8, UTF-16
 or UTF-32/UCS-4.
 .
 libtranscript currently provides converters for the following encodings:
 .
  - Unicode UTF-{7,8,16LE,16BE,32LE,32BE}, CESU-8, GB-18030.
  - ISO-8859-{1,2,3,4,5,6,7,7-2003,8,9,10,11,13,14,15,16}.
  - Windows-125{0,1,2,3,4,5,6,7,8}.
  - KOI8-{R,U,RU}.
  - ISO-2022-{JP,JP2,JP3,JP2004,KR,CN,CN-EXT}.
  - EUC-{CN,JP,JIS-2004,KR,TW}, Windows-949.
  - Big5, Big5-HKSCS, Windows-950.
  - Shift-JIS, Shift-JISX0213, Shift-JIS-2004, Windows-932.
  - JIS-X-201.
  - Window-936.
  - VISCII.
  - IBM-{37,437,1047}.

Package: t3highlight
Source: libt3highlight
Version: 0.5.0-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 11
Depends: libt3highlight2 (= 0.5.0-1)
Filename: amd64/t3highlight_0.5.0-1_amd64.deb
Size: 4696
MD5sum: e4db62714e2174d332d102bf9d293c34
SHA1: 78be631449ec83ccca994b8c9c2f15bdd6df7a51
SHA256: cc74b04e1764f88d578b80cda4ae68a67e5b55550939838caa80f347e203532f
Section: utils
Priority: optional
Multi-Arch: foreign
Homepage: https://os.ghalkes.nl/t3/libt3highlight.html
Description: Command-line syntax highligher
 The libt3highlight library provides functions for syntax-highlighting different
 types of text files. Its main design goal is an easily restartable syntax
 highlighting, suitable for use in interactive text editors.
 .
 To make the syntax highlighting restartable, libt3highlight uses a single
 integer start-of-line state. However, it does provide several advanced
 features, such as dynamic end-of-state patterns, which make it possible to
 highlight complex languages like Perl and Bash with high fidelity.
 .
 This package contains the t3highlight program, which allows applying the syntax
 highlighting capabilities of libt3highlight on the command line to produce
 for example HTML output.

Package: tilde
Version: 1.1.3-1
Architecture: amd64
Maintainer: Gertjan Halkes <debian@ghalkes.nl>
Installed-Size: 457
Depends: libc6 (>= 2.33), libgcc-s1 (>= 3.3.1), libstdc++6 (>= 5.2), libt3config0, libt3highlight2, libt3widget2, libt3window0, libtranscript1, libunistring2 (>= 0.9.7)
Filename: amd64/tilde_1.1.3-1_amd64.deb
Size: 113964
MD5sum: 0e8dd9984a993f7d3e3b4a0c085bd301
SHA1: ea0277118035cea3076d55c3bbe925f8ce768f2f
SHA256: e031aadf70861e0e80c3f558911c025ed5178eb1ad7fd5f539f1c5e3b38a2b71
Section: editors
Priority: optional
Homepage: https://os.ghalkes.nl/tilde.html
Description: Intuitive text editor for the terminal
 Tilde is a text editor for the console/terminal, which provides an intuitive
 interface for people accustomed to GUI environments such as Gnome, KDE
 and Windows. For example, the short-cut to copy the current selection is
 Control-C, and to paste the previously copied text the short-cut Control-V can
 be used. As another example, the File menu can be accessed by pressing Meta-F.